Best Email Platforms for SaaS Resellers in 2026
Reseller email needs clear ownership: who owns the lead, the customer, the brand, and the next action?
Resellers operate across at least two relationships: the vendor-partner relationship and the partner-customer relationship. Onboarding, co-branding, renewals, support, and product education can easily collide when ownership is stored only in a campaign list.
Prioritize partner IDs, lead routing, delegated sending, unsubscribe scope, approval workflows, renewal events, and access to performance data. A platform is only a good fit if a partner can act without gaining visibility into another partner’s customers.

| Workflow | Required context | Failure to prevent |
|---|---|---|
| Partner onboarding | Partner ID and territory | Duplicate or misrouted lead |
| Co-branding | Approved brand and domain | Unapproved sender |
| Renewal | Customer owner and contract state | Conflicting offers |
| Support | Account and escalation path | Partner sees another account |
